
Christian Tait brings big-play juice to Wagner’s WR room
In the 2024 season, Christian Tait caught 5 passes for 82 yards and 2 touchdowns for Wagner, flashing real red-zone value and efficient downfield production. He’s the kind of receiver who can tilt a game with limited touches: trustworthy enough to score when targeted, and productive enough to merit attention from a defense. The appeal is fit, not volume—he looks like a useful complementary weapon for an offense that needs a reliable vertical threat and a finish-at-the-catch-point target.
